Amelia's Galena Ghost Tours offers immersive paranormal and historical experiences in Galena, Illinois. The company presents three signature events: a 75-minute walking tour, a two-hour under-the-lamplight dinner theater, and a 65-minute shuttle bus ghost tour. Each offering centers on Galena’s documented history, reported hauntings, and locally recorded stories.
Knowledgeable guides lead every experience, combining archival research, local records, and oral histories to present narratives grounded in documented material. The walking tour navigates downtown streets and historically significant sites, while the shuttle tour visits an 1800s cemetery and other locations from the town’s recorded past aboard a luxury, climate-controlled vehicle. The dinner theater pairs a curated meal with scripted performance rooted in Galena lore for a theatrical evening.
Tours include hands-on components where guests can handle ghost-hunting equipment and learn basic investigative techniques.
